Subject: | Re: Painting my own CJ questions |
JL2A wrote:
> Just got my CJ back from paint shop. It took 5 months!
>
> Like previous poster wings were done hanging (suspended from attach points) along
with everything else in the paint booth / oven. Fuselage is the only part
that couldn't fit in the booth so was done in warm weather and took longer to
cure.
>
> Mine is a 1980 model, so not sure if it applies to all but once we had stripped
everything we found that most of the steel pop rivets in the trailing edge
were corroded. Probably a good idea to address this before painting over even
if in ok condition as they may not stay that way! Dissimilar metal corrosion so
doesn't matter that it is under paint.
I assume that youre talking about the ones that drain water also. At least thats
what I think they are for because they have a hole in the middle. So how did
you do you address it? Did you replace them with new rivets?
